9 Clevedon Road, Birmingham, B12 9HD is a leasehold terraced property built between 1976-1982. The property offers approximately 700 square feet of living space and is situated on the 1st floor. In this location, properties of similar size usually have two b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£116,950 , which equates to approximately £167 per square foot. It was last sold on 9 Jun 2017 for £80,000. Since then, the value has increased by £36,950, representing a 46.2% increase, or approximately 5.1% per year.

9 Clevedon Road, Birmingham, West Midlands, B12 9HD has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of D, based on the latest assessment carried out on 19 Nov 2015.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from the main heating system, though the cylinder has no thermostat.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 17 Jun 2015. The rating of D is unchanged, though the energy efficiency score decreased by 3.4%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The hot water energy efficiency changing from poor to very poor, while the system remained as from main system, no cylinder thermostat.
  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, 200 mm loft insulation to pitched, 250 mm loft insulation, with no change in energy efficiency (good).
  • The wall construction or insulation changed from cavity wall, as built, no insulation (assumed) to cavity wall, filled cavity, improving energy efficiency from poor to good.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 67%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 71% of f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from good to very good.
